Transaction ed0153f08a1f76a42f43d356cb58150b152fb5fc830c3e9c4c476ede16ecb189
4 Input
2 Outputs
- ed0153f08a1f76a42f43d356cb58150b152fb5fc830c3e9c4c476ede16ecb189:0
- ed0153f08a1f76a42f43d356cb58150b152fb5fc830c3e9c4c476ede16ecb189:1
value 89400000
address 13fTGJFvSz7wVKXFTfPAcUg1W97wgpmi2Q
value 73028000
address 13gSFc4yQFGTS1CAxrUiyk2BfZhYqNVX3a